Is UCLL a good place to study? by FilFoxFil in Leuven

[–]Bunforce 9 points10 points  (0 children)

I also studied IT at UCLL and actually am really happy with it. Yes there are some courses about business which to me and a lot of others felt really useless, but in the end those courses also make some students choose the management program.

At my internship in the third year, and later, I have come to realize tthat the diversity of topics in the courses really created a strong foundation of knowledge.

In the last year we were able to choose some classes due to reorganizations and I chose some cybersecurity stuff. Made me realize I enjoy it a lot and is the reason I'm now studying an extra year of cybersecurity at Howest.

I think every college and university is bound to have some things you find boring or annoying, but that's just part of studying.

Overall, I really recommend UCLL if you fear that studying IT at KULeuven will be too theoretical or if you just think KULeuven will be too hard.

Dub Culture East Coast USA by Maximum_Sand9365 in dub

[–]Bunforce 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Yeah we should not take the soundsystem culture in Europe for granted. If you look on soundsystem.world/map you can see the difference (even if inaccurate) is massive.

For belgium alone, look on reggae.be/en/agenda . There's two or more roots / dub events almost every week. The UK (more roots) and France (more dub / steppers) also have a big scene going on. You can really see what influence Jamaicans have had especially on the UK when migrating during the windrush years.

I think the US is just more focused on EDM genres with big clear sounding PA systems rather than reggae/dub specific soundsystem with character and authenticity. European culture emphasizes the system and the selection. I feel like in Belgium (as I can't really speak for other countries) we still attach a lot of importance to the message of the music and the culture that it brings. It gets a priority over having a wicked party.

I saw Aba Shanti-I for the second time last week in Italy and his selection was crazy. He played a lot of very old tunes and really showed what soundsystem culture is all about. I love it.
